Output e4be276f7f283e63a77001a645fcebbef74151a5eebf00a5e35a05f36830e62a:94

value
113326
script pubkey
OP_0 OP_PUSHBYTES_32 cc370b1950d5c0ace9b4fd66897815c1870f7188b1291e47457cac13bcbda485
address
bc1qesmskx2s6hq2e6d5l4ngj7q4cxrs7uvgky53u3690jkp809a5jzslh4nqc
transaction
e4be276f7f283e63a77001a645fcebbef74151a5eebf00a5e35a05f36830e62a
confirmations
9471
spent
true